Now this is very interesting - I got my download free yesterday and had a listen through it a couple of times. Devin
Townsend doing country sounded too good to be true, and the outcome is great. Usually country isn't my thing, but I really
liked it. Some of the tracks are a bit forgettable IMO, but maybe the album needs to grow on me a bit. The thing I want to
critique mainly is everyone's reaction to it - it's good, don't get me wrong, but I feel that everyone praising it like some sort
of deity is mainly down to Devin doing something way out of his comfort zone and pulling it off. That's my two cents anyway.
Favourite track - Moon | | 4 |  | Crippled Black Phoenix White Light Generator

Had a listen to this the other day, and all I can say is this - ahem - Holy Jesus H Shitting Christ. I love the idea behind the
operatic wailing, but it doesn't really work, other than that this album is fantastic! It's original, the guitar tones are great - I
almost died near the end of Along For A Ride - dat saxophone solo, dat guitar/keyboard chords (dat staccato), dat guitar solo,
dat bass. It would be at the top spot if I only found it a little sooner. Favourite track - Along For A Ride | | 2 |  | Phideaux Snowtorch
